The speed of a good base runner is 9.5 m/s. The distance between bases is 26 m, and the pitcher is about 18.5 m from home plate. If a runner on first base edges 2 m off the base and takes off for second the instant the ball leaves the pitcher’s hand, what is the likelihood that the runner will steal second base safely?
